So what I wanted to talk about here are notes...more specifically my notes and how they relate to information graphics. Though they may not jump off the page to all as information graphics it is my belief that since they are graphics that inform they relate to the topic. The point I wanted to bring up and discuss or prattle on endlessly about is how though they are informative graphics they are very unique to whoever created them. Since when writing notes there is no need for anybody to understand them but yourself so people often write in a way which helps them remember or record the information for future use. For graphics designed for public use or any sort of assignment meant to be viewed by others one needs to make sure that your information is legible and conveys the intended message but for notes for yourself the only person you need to worry about is yourself. Therefore I always find it interesting to try and read somebody notes they took for class to see how other people's brains work.
